About Dodge Dots

Quite possibly the world's simplest game: move your white dot and collect blue things while avoiding black dots. Seems easy enough, right?

Well ... try to get the world's highest score and we'll talk again, okay?

Liner Notes:

Yes, this is an obvious knockoff of Dodge by serial asset flippers INFINITY BRIDGE ... err, INFINITE BRIDGE. I was bored one day and wanted to do some coding so I remade that game - only without using an asset kit and with full Steam implementation. And for free because that's all this game is worth. I had a Steam Direct slot gathering dust anyway so why not?

Speaking of asset flips, I'm trying to fight them via my Steam group, Asset Flip Reviews. Join if you like and if you want to support the cause maybe buy the completely optional (and useless) DLC for this game? All revenue goes towards writing more reviews to help other gamers avoid paying money for games they shouldn't have paid money for in the first place. Unfortunately you can't review games without actually buying them so yeah ... it would be greatly appreciated. Thanks!

Not recommended, but a good start that has a lot more potential. As a standalone game, it's hard to recommend this, but I do like what is attempted here. The dev even states it's just a quick project to mock an asset flip. With that in mind, this has potential to be much more. The score chasing and leaderboard climbing aspect has some addictive qualities (I even broke the top 100). I would have liked it to be a bit easier, with more skins and cosmetic options given early on. Some variations are needed. Plus the movement feels delayed and leads to easy deaths. For free, give it a try if you love these types of games, otherwise its a skip.
